What Is Trenchless Sewer Line Repair?
When you've got backed-up drains as well as stopped up main sewage system lines, it can wreak havoc on your building and leave it with a nasty smell. Worst of all, it is a significant carcinogen. Fortunately, trenchless pipelining can pertain to your rescue as this drain fixing approach is non-invasive and also very reliable. Unlike the god old days where plumbing technicians needed to dig enormous openings to find the problem, they currently take advantage of technology.
Today's certified plumbings dig tiny holes on the ground for a video camera assessment to discover the drain line concerns. After, they put a thin epoxy-reliner, which is cured in place, leaving a brand-new pipeline within the old pipeline. Picking the appropriate repair service technique is essential for a successful sewage system repair work project. Have a look at the benefits of trenchless sewage system pipelining listed below:

Less Destructive


Trenchless pipeline lining repair approaches just need a small gain access to point to do both video camera inspections and also the repair service itself. This is in comparison to standard methods, which demand the digging of a significant trench in your backyard or an opening in your wall to reach the pipe. This not just decreases home damage however also conserves your purse from being weakened from extra landscape design or repair expenses!

Minimizes Substantial Damage to Building


Traditional sewage system repair work plumbing strategies required substantial digs that destroyed garages, yards, basement floor covering, as well as perhaps even walls. That's a lot of civilian casualties, which you have to take care of later on. However, the trenchless technique just digs a little opening, leaving your property intact.

Supplies Better Worth for Money


Though trenchless repair work will certainly cost you, it does save you money over time. Bear in mind, without destruction to home; you do not need to pay for remediation. Besides, the benefit as well as convenience this offers your family is valuable. Above all, this strategy uses less crewmen, so expect lower labor fees.

Ensures Sturdy Outcomes


Because the epoxy lining acts as a brand-new pipeline, you can depend on long life. These cutting-edge reliners don't rust, so that's also much better toughness. When set up in your home, this new treated pipe might last for about 50 years, providing you total comfort.

Time-Saving


Without the damage as well as mess needed to finish standard pipe maintenance methods, and also with trenchless pipeline cellular lining finished in often as low as a day, less time is required to meet your plumbing needs. This too means you will not have to plan for temporary moving at a resort or member of the family's house while the water is shut off. Additionally, fewer quantity of drain system engineers is required to complete any type of provided job, making the procedure extra structured general.

Creates Less Messes


When excavating is included, expect dirt, concrete particles, and even dirty soil to fly almost everywhere. Your house will turn into an unpleasant building zone that's a view for aching eyes. In contrast, the modern-day technique assures your residence continues to be in immaculate problem.

Why Trenchless Pipe Lining Is The Best Sewer Line Solution


Sewer pipes cannot last forever. Pipes made of materials like cast iron, galvanized steel, and clay will develop a buildup of corrosion over time, which often leads to cracks.


Tree roots that grow through such cracks in search of water are likely to cause drain buildups, which can be a nightmare.


In the past, digging up the damaged pipe and replacing it with a new one was the only option. Apart from requiring a significant amount of time, this process often led to the destruction of lawns and floors.


The pipelining process explained


The inside of a sewer line needs cleaning and repair if it cracks due to corrosion and tree root intrusion. Using mechanical cutters to clean removes the buildup of roots and corrosion, ensuring cured-in-place-pipe (CIPP), an epoxy liner, adheres to the damaged pipe.


After the pipe is clean, the epoxy saturates a felt liner cut on the outside so that the two-part epoxy adheres to the tube’s inner side. The adhesion makes it impossible for water to flow between the damaged host pipe and liner.


Stops Leaks and Prevents Root Intrusion


Nu Flow molds to the host pipe’s diameter, creating a seamless pipe within and sealing every gap, which eliminates the possibility of future root intrusion.


Water usually seeps out below properties and into landscapes or underground structures whenever sewer lines have separations, cracks, or root intrusions.


This uncontrolled seepage is sure to compromise the drainage system, and this will most likely result in sinkholes and structural issues. Fortunately, a trenchless sewer repair is quite effective when it comes to eliminating this problem.


Increased Flow


Cured-in-place-pipes increase flow because the cured pipes are smoother than those made of every other material, clay, cast iron, and concrete included.


Calcification deposits do not adhere to the epoxy-lined surface of the pipe, which translates to unimpeded flow as well as significant reduction of future blockage from regular use.
